How to make a Coconut shaving bowl

Inspired by another memember, I decided to make my own coconut shaving bowl. It ended up like this:

proxy.php

I bought a nice, well formed coconut in a supermarket. The first thing I did, was to empty it from the juice.
I did it by making three holes on the top of the coconut. It can be done by some kind of screwdriver. I placed it upside down on a cup until all the juice was out.
Then I used my hacksaw to remove the top of the coconut.

proxy.php



proxy.php

I think, that it is important, to do it at the right place, not too high, not too low, so that the lather don't overflow (if too low) and that the hole is big enough to make it easy to lather.

After that I left the open coconut to the day after.
I then removed the meat form the coconut with a sharp knife by cutting out slices piece by piece.

proxy.php

Before I use the bowl, I fill it with water with brush in it and let let the bowl and the brush soak for a few minutes.
The result was surprising! Very comfortable lathering, without the lather all over outside the bowl.

proxy.php

After the shaving, I just rinse it with water and leave it with the remaining coconut cap on a shelf in my bathroom.

Did you coat it with any sealant? Seems coconut shell might be fairly porous.
I didn't seal it with anything. It's just as is. After gently removing the meat, the inside is very smooth. And the outside ? ... I like the natural feeling of the coconut.
